4.If the router is to be automatically configured after it is installed using a SmartBoot configuration created on another HP router or a Bootp server, make sure that the following has been done before you first boot the router (by powering on the hub):

The SmartBoot configuration has been created and assigned to the proper network port connected to the router module.

The supporting WAN and/or LAN links have been connected between the router module and the central HP router or Bootp server.

For more information about automatic SmartBoot configuration, refer to appendix C, “SmartBoot”, and to the User’s Guide, HP Routing Services and Applications, and the Release Notes.
